Ingredients You’ll Need
Getting started couldn’t be simpler because these ingredients are pantry-friendly yet each plays a crucial role in creating the perfect balance of flavors and textures. From crunchy nuts to subtle spices, each element is essential for crafting your delicious bars.
- Rolled oats: These provide a hearty base and chewy texture that holds everything together.
- Almond butter (or peanut butter): Adds creaminess and richness, helping bind the mixture.
- Honey or maple syrup: Natural sweeteners that gently sweeten and add stickiness.
- Mixed nuts (almonds, cashews, walnuts), chopped: Bring crunch and a variety of nutty flavors.
- Dried fruits (raisins, cranberries, or apricots): Offer bursts of sweetness and chewiness.
- Chia seeds or flaxseeds: Tiny powerhouses for texture plus a dose of omega-3s and fiber.
- Cinnamon: A warm spice that enhances the flavor and aroma.
- Salt: Balances sweetness and intensifies all the other flavors.
- Vanilla extract: Adds a subtle, comforting depth to the overall taste.
- Optional mini dark chocolate chips: A hint of indulgence that’s a lovely contrast to the nutty notes.
How to Make Nutty Power Bites: Homemade Trail Mix Energy Bars
Step 1: Prepare Your Pan
Start by lining an 8×8-inch baking dish with parchment paper. This simple step ensures your bars won’t stick and will come out cleanly once set. It also makes cutting them into perfect squares easier, so you get those neat edges every time.
Step 2: Warm the Wet Ingredients
Heat the almond butter and honey gently in a medium saucepan over low heat until they blend into a smooth, golden mixture. Be patient and stir often—this warmth will help everything meld beautifully. Once smooth, stir in the vanilla extract for that fragrant, irresistible hint.
Step 3: Combine the Dry Ingredients
In a large bowl, toss together the oats, chopped nuts, dried fruits, chia or flaxseeds, cinnamon, and salt. Look how colorful and textured the mixture already is! This is where the heart of your Nutty Power Bites: Homemade Trail Mix Energy Bars starts to come alive.
Step 4: Mix and Bind
Pour the warm almond butter and honey mixture over the dry ingredients. Using a sturdy spoon or spatula, mix until every bit is evenly coated and sticky. If you love a touch of chocolate, this is the moment to fold in those mini dark chocolate chips.
Step 5: Press and Chill
Transfer the sticky mixture into your prepared pan and press it firmly into an even layer. This ensures the bars hold together when cut. Pop it into the fridge for at least an hour to firm up into those irresistible Nutty Power Bites: Homemade Trail Mix Energy Bars that are ready to power your day.
Step 6: Cut and Enjoy
Once firm, lift the slab out using the parchment paper and cut it into bars or bite-sized squares. These bars keep well in an airtight container in the fridge and can be enjoyed throughout the week as a guilt-free, energizing snack.

Make Ahead and Storage
Storing Leftovers
Keep your Nutty Power Bites: Homemade Trail Mix Energy Bars fresh by storing them in an airtight container in the refrigerator. They maintain their texture and flavor for up to a week, making it easy to grab a healthy snack whenever hunger strikes.
Freezing
If you want to make a bigger batch or save some for later, freeze the bars individually wrapped in parchment paper inside a freezer-safe container or bag. They thaw quickly at room temperature or can be enjoyed frozen for a cool, chewy treat.
Reheating
Since these bars are best enjoyed cool, reheating is not recommended. However, if you prefer them slightly softer, let them sit at room temperature for a few minutes before eating—this enhances the chewy texture without losing that perfect firmness.
FAQs
Can I use peanut butter instead of almond butter?
Absolutely! Peanut butter works wonderfully in these bars and offers a slightly different but equally delicious flavor profile. Just make sure to use a natural, smooth peanut butter for the best texture.
Are these bars gluten-free?
They can be, as long as you use certified gluten-free rolled oats and check that all your other ingredients don’t contain gluten. This way, everyone can enjoy the Nutty Power Bites: Homemade Trail Mix Energy Bars without worry.
What’s the best way to make these bars nut-free?
To make these bars nut-free, substitute almond butter with sunflower seed butter and replace mixed nuts with seeds like pumpkin or sunflower seeds. The texture and flavor will be slightly different but just as enjoyable.
Can I add protein powder to these bars?
Yes! Adding a scoop of your favorite protein powder to the dry ingredients can boost the protein content, making these bars even more satisfying as a post-workout snack or meal supplement.
How long do these bars last outside the fridge?
Because of the nut butters and honey, it’s best to store these bars in the refrigerator to avoid spoilage and maintain their texture. They can last a few hours at room temperature, but for prolonged freshness, refrigeration is recommended.
